One man, two teens arrested for keying 23 vehicles in New Bedford

image_pdfimage_print

New Bedford Police officers have arrested three males in connection to damage to several autos.

On Monday morning at approximately 01:00AM, officers were dispatched to the area of Carroll and Brigham Streets on a report of males “keying” parked autos. Witnesses provided officers with detailed descriptions of the males involved. Officer’s from both the center and south end stations began establishing a perimeter and subsequently apprehended three males after a foot pursuit ensued. A total of 23 vehicles were found to be keyed in that immediate area.

The following males were arrested and charged with the following:

Nicholas Botelho 20 of 41 Scott Street New Bedford
1. Malicious Destruction of Property over $250. (23 counts)
Juvenile Male 14 of New Bedford
1. Malicious Destruction of Property over $250. (23 counts)
Juvenile Male 14 of New Bedford
1. Malicious Destruction of Property over $250. (23 counts)

As of this release 23 vehicles were located. Additional charges may be forthcoming if additional damaged vehicles are discovered.
